Default Help,seperating from gearbox

habe a good 10-15mm all the way round the bell housing, but won`t come any further,

have i missed something?

note; first time taking engine out of a flat four! legacy turbo btw.

have you taken the clutch pivot bbar out?

allen key blanking plug at side of starter motor, remove that, then screw an m6 50mm bolt into the bar (hidden) and then pull the bar out.
